In 1923, Mary Lavina Owens entered the world in Evanston, Uinta, Wyoming, USA, born to John Owens And Sylvia Barnes. In 1930, Mary Lavina Owens resided in Evanston, Uinta, Wyoming, USA. Mary Lavina Owens married Albert James Atwood, Lester W Cottrell, Olen L Powell, and had children including Albert Bud Atwood, Debbie Lue Atwood, Patsy Lee Atwood, Ronald James Atwood, Sharon Minnie Atwood. Mary Lavina Owens passed away in 2003 in Lubbock, Lubbock, Texas, USA.
